Loved the 55 Pontiac pic. When I was 16 my brother gave me his 56 Pontiac. It had an unusual 4 speed automatic and with the low gear ratio 1st and 2nd gears I could just about beat anything across an intersection. After the second to third gear shift the 316 cid engine wasn't all that gutsy but from 0-45 it was as quick as a 50's Vette.
